Retiro Park
Madrid
Retiro Park, nestled in the heart of Madrid, is a verdant oasis offering a serene escape from the city's hustle. This historic park, once a royal retreat, boasts beautifully manicured gardens, tranquil lakes, and grand monuments. Visitors can enjoy a leisurely boat ride on the central pond, explore the enchanting Crystal Palace, or simply relax under the shade of ancient trees. Its vibrant atmosphere, with street performers and art exhibitions, adds to its charm. A visit to Retiro Park promises a perfect blend of nature, culture, and history, making it a must-see destination in Madrid.
Top 5 Facts
- Retiro Park, also known as El Retiro, is one of the largest and most popular parks in Madrid, covering over 125 hectares and featuring more than 15,000 trees.
- Originally created as a royal retreat for King Philip IV in the 17th century, the park was opened to the public in the late 19th century, becoming a beloved urban oasis for locals and tourists alike.
- The park is home to the stunning Crystal Palace (Palacio de Cristal), a glass pavilion inspired by London's Crystal Palace, which hosts various art exhibitions throughout the year.
- Retiro Park features a large artificial lake where visitors can rent rowboats, offering a picturesque setting for leisurely activities and a popular spot for relaxation.
- The park is a cultural hub, hosting numerous events, including book fairs, concerts, and puppet shows, making it a vibrant center for community gatherings and entertainment.
